Winnicott, in a lecture to trainee doctors, argues by means of several clinical examples for a link being made between physical health and emotional or psychological health of the child within the family. He chooses to eschew giving a précis of psychoanalytic theory in favour of interesting the doctors directly by means of his clinical cases, linking them to what they would come across in their daily medical experiences.
